China's Gold Imports Surge After International Prices Slump
China's gold imports reached a two-year high in June following a significant drop in international gold prices. This surge demonstrates the strength of demand in the world's largest bullion market, as lower prices attracted increased buying activity from Chinese importers and consumers.
